Output 2f8c2eb106fdeb821c70ea16b90449ad99164363544d092ef1d7d07d1083aeee:0

value
260519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 308166cbf20acfd987f2abf6761c310ba856214b OP_EQUAL
address
367VNjEFQwrWR6NNkDihL7njaaGGJQNDD7
transaction
2f8c2eb106fdeb821c70ea16b90449ad99164363544d092ef1d7d07d1083aeee
confirmations
246704
spent
true